Understanding Dental Anxiety

What is Dental Anxiety?

Dental stress and anxiety describes the worry or worry people experience when visiting the dentist. This anxiety can range from moderate anxiety to serious panic, often resulting in avoidance of oral consultations entirely. It is important to address dental anxiety as it can have destructive effects on oral health in the long run.

Causes of Oral Anxiety

Dental anxiousness can come from numerous elements, consisting of:

Previous terrible oral experiences Fear of pain or discomfort during treatment Embarrassment regarding the condition of one's teeth Fear of needles or injections Feeling of loss of control during oral procedures

Understanding the underlying sources of dental stress and anxiety can aid people and dental practitioners discover ideal solutions for handling it effectively.

Strategies to Overcome Dental Anxiety

1. Find a Supportive Dentist

Choosing a dentist that recognizes and feels sorry for your oral anxiety is vital. Search for dental professionals that specialize in dealing with anxious people or who supply sedation dentistry options.

2. Interact Your Concerns and Concerns

Openly communicate your worries and worry about your dentist. An excellent dentist will certainly pay attention attentively and take actions to guarantee your convenience during treatment. They can clarify treatments thoroughly, offer disturbances such as songs or television, or supply breaks throughout longer treatments.

3. Exercise Leisure Techniques

Learning leisure techniques such as deep breathing workouts, meditation, or listening to relaxing music can assist take care of dental anxiety. Exercise these methods prior to and during oral sees to reduce anxiety levels.

4. Seek Support from Enjoyed Ones

Having a trusted close friend or relative accompany you to oral appointments can provide psychological support and confidence. Their existence can assist ease anxiousness and make the experience much more comfortable.

5. Take Into Consideration Sedation Dental care Options

For individuals with severe oral stress and anxiety, sedation dental care might be an appropriate choice. Strategies such as nitrous oxide (laughing gas), oral sedatives, or intravenous sedation can cause an unwinded state throughout oral procedures.

6. Progressive Exposure Therapy

Gradual direct exposure treatment includes progressively subjecting yourself to oral atmospheres and treatments to desensitize your worry reaction. Start with little steps, such as checking out the dental workplace without receiving therapy, after that advance to even more involved procedures over time.
